CLEAR SKY ATTRACTS ACCOMPLISHED METALLURGICAL EXPERT AS LEAD TECHNOLOGY ADVISOR

Clear Sky Lithium Corp. has appointed Turnstone Metallurgical Services, led by Marcus Tomlinson, PhD, to undertake a lead advisory role in the development of lithium extraction and processing technologies:

  • PhD specialist bringing over 30 years of experience in metallurgical research, engineering and operations support;
  • Experience with lithium includes USA Rare Earth's and Texas Mineral Resource Corp.'s Round-Top project in the United States and supporting research on battery recycling projects;
  • Fundamental knowledge in developing patented processes at Goldcorp Inc.

Based in Vancouver, Canada, Mr. Tomlinson brings over 30 years of experience in metallurgical research, engineering and operations support. For over a decade, he worked in the corporate technical services groups at Goldcorp and Barrick Gold. He founded Turnstone in April, 2021, and has subsequently worked on the Texas-based Round-Top project in developing a fully integrated flowsheet to support development of this lithium and rare earth orebody.

Upon Newmont's acquisition of Goldcorp, Mr. Tomlinson served as a director, modelling, in the Newmont global projects team (2020 to 2021). During this period, he supported the expansion project at the world renowned Pueblo Viejo mine, among other large-scale initiatives. At Goldcorp (2012 to 2020), he served in the corporate technical services team as director, metallurgy and research. During this time, he developed a patented process for concentrate enrichment, and supported preflotation and pyrite leach projects at the Penasquito mine. He also worked on projects to improve leach efficiency and reduce effluent toxicity. He was also involved in development of Goldcorp's GeoMet strategy to improve predictability of metallurgical performance and financial expectations from projects and operations.

Prior to this, he served as manager, metallurgy, with Barrick Gold Corp. (2008 to 2012) in the technical services group, offering modelling and metallurgical support to global operations and development projects.

Mr. Tomlinson has also worked with a number of major engineer companies: Worley Parsons Mining & Metals (2007 to 2008) in Australia; AMEC Americas Mining and Metals, Canada (2003 to 2007); Ausenco, Australia (2001 to 2003); AMEC Simons Mining Group, Canada (1999 to 2001); and Fluor Daniel Mining & Minerals (1996 to 1999). His career started as a senior metallurgist with Anglo American Research Lab (1992 to 1995) in South Africa. He gained lithium knowledge through Turnstone's involvement with the Round-Top project and battery recycling project research.

About Clear Sky Lithium Corp.

Clear Sky Lithium is an exploration and development company dedicated to the advancement of North American lithium deposits to support domestic demand. The company currently holds interests on the Eli and Halo properties in Nevada. The company is also focusing on the development of claystone extraction and processing technologies aimed at delivering scalable efficiencies across the value chain in a sustainable manner.
